Q: Is 344,612,064 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 344,612,064 is not a prime number.

Why is 344,612,064 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 344612064 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 12 16 24 32 48 96 3,589,709 7,179,418 10,769,127 14,358,836 21,538,254 28,717,672 43,076,508 57,435,344 86,153,016 114,870,688 172,306,032 and 344,612,064, with no remainder.

Since 344,612,064 cannot be divided by just 1 and 344,612,064, it is not a prime number.
